Overview of Arcadia Senior Living

Arcadia Senior Living celebrates purposeful living, which is why they ensure that residents are satisfied with the services they receive.  A family-owned community knows the importance of getting together and understanding everyone’s uniqueness; with that thought, each resident can receive personalized care tailored to their needs.

Arcadia Senior Living practices a service centered on values, so they keep an open mind for their assisted living and respite care residents while developing a relationship built with purpose. This community encourages senior residents to follow their passions and interests with the programs and services they offer. After prioritizing quality care, residents ensure that seniors can grow as individuals in a warm and welcoming community.

Inspection History

In Oregon, the Department of Human Services, Aging and People with Disabilities performs unannounced surveys and regular inspections to ensure resident safety in all care settings.

6 visits/inspections

Latest inspection

Date:June 23, 2025
Survey deficiencies:1

17 licensing violations

Violations of state licensing requirements identified during facility inspections.

14 deficiencies

Deficiencies indicate regulatory issues. A higher number implies the facility had several areas requiring improvement.
